There are some suggestions that runners should consider before the big run when participating in the Color Run 5k. Preparing for the run is one thing, but there is also the preparation for the amount of color that will be tossed onto the runners throughout the run day. Runners would do well to keep these recommendations in mind.

First, participants should make sure that they have their registration packet and a white shirt well before the morning of the run. Saturday runs have packet pickups on the Friday and Thursday prior to the big run. Packet distribution is on the Friday and Saturday just before the run for events that are held on Sundays. The packets are available starting at 10 am and running until 7 pm both days. Participants should be sure to take proper identification to the packet distribution. Finding or purchasing a white shirt well before the date is also important. This is because it can be hard to find the perfect white shirt that is comfortable for running and for having fun with the color bombs.

The color isn't going to just be just on the white shirt though and participants in the Color Run 5k should plan for this reality. The color will be everywhere by the end of the run, including all of the runners' clothing and skin that isn't hidden in clothing. Therefore, runners are always reminded that it's important to cover anywhere that could be sensitive. To ensure hair is protected and not colored, those with light shades should use a product like olive oil or coconut oil in the hair (leave in conditioners work too). Completely covering the hair also helps with items like bandanas. To keep the color from irritating the eyes, runners should think about using sunglasses or goggles of some kind.

After the Color Run San Diego the best way to remove the majority of the color from the body and clothing is to dust it off. Since it is merely tinted corn starch, a lot of it will come off in this way. The tint can easily stain things though when it gets wet, so dusting as much as possible is highly recommended.

The Color Run 5k is a fun event that can become one of the most memorable events of participants' lifetimes with a bit of good planning. Remember to get the white shirt and packet in advance though to make it the best event possible.
